Output bd8da38a5a8ac103f08c894a6a6cf6dd84cbd0dc609b3ce5748eeef34343c389:7

value
71084926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645f02ca8e9936d83d3f36bd7c6e2838db56bc0c OP_EQUAL
address
MH3sd5yJxzTnDGn2kKgyJRHAvYBVAk5z3C
transaction
bd8da38a5a8ac103f08c894a6a6cf6dd84cbd0dc609b3ce5748eeef34343c389
spent
true